42: Becoming an Expert Diagnostician

from IMreasoning - Clinical reasoning for Doctors and Students

We chat once again with Gurpreet Dhaliwal, this time about what it takes to become a master diagnostician.  We discuss the main strategies; seeing many cases, deliberate training, getting feedback, closing the loop, and others.
